  • Patent number: 7619854
    Abstract: A first component defines a threaded bore. A second component is kept in contact with the first component. A clamping screw penetrates through the second component and is screwed in the threaded bore. A lubricating agent film is interposed between the threaded bore and the clamping screw. The lubricating agent film is made of a macromolecular compound having a polar end group. The lubricating agent film serves to reduce the friction between the threaded bore and the clamping screw. Generation of dust is prevented when the clamping screw is being screwed into the threaded bore. In addition, the clamping screw exhibits a larger axial force at a certain amount of a fastening torque as compared with a conventional clamping screw. A larger axial force can thus be applied to hold the second component onto the first component.

  • Patent number: 7602945
    Abstract: Disclosed is an apparatus which, even when it becomes impossible to take an image of a mobile object due to existence of an obstacle to hide the mobile object, is capable of making a simulatory screen display of the mobile object, thereby notifying a driver of a risk of collision with the mobile object. Even when it is impossible to take an image of the mobile object because of existence of an obstacle, the apparatus displays a simulated picture image of the mobile object superimposed on an actual picture image, by obtaining an optical flow or by performing pattern matching. Thus, an effect is obtained that the mobile object is viewed as if transmitted through the obstacle. By notifying the driver of the risk of collision in advance by means of sound or video image perceptible by a human being, the danger of the collision is avoided.
